Understanding the Basics of Personal Injury Claims

A personal injury claim is a legal process that allows an injured person to seek compensation for losses caused by another party’s actions or inaction. These losses may include med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and long-term rehabilitation costs. Claims can arise from various incidents such as car accidents, slip and falls, workplace injuries, or medical negligence.


Understanding how claims work helps injured individuals avoid common mistakes that could reduce settlement amounts. Many people are unaware of important deadlines, documentation requirements, or how insurance companies evaluate claims. Educating oneself early can help prevent unnecessary delays or denials.


Why Early Action Matters

Taking action soon after an injury is critical. Evidence such as photographs, witness statements, and medical records is easier to gather shortly after an incident. Delays can weaken a claim and make it more difficult to prove fault or damages. Prompt medical attention also plays a vital role. Medical records not only support recovery but also serve as key personal injury settlement guide US documentation linking the injury to the incident. Skipping treatment or waiting too long can raise questions about the seriousness of the injury.


Dealing with Insurance Companies

Insurance companies are often involved in personal injury cases, and their primary goal is to minimize payouts. Adjusters may request recorded statements or offer quick settlements that do not reflect the true value of a claim. Understanding this dynamic is crucial for injured individuals. Being prepared and informed helps claimants respond appropriately. Knowing what information to share and when to seek guidance can prevent costly mistakes. Patience is also important, as fair settlements often require time and careful negotiation.


Evaluating Damages and Compensation

Compensation in a personal injury claim extends beyond immediate medical bills. It can include future medical care, rehabilitation, lost earning capacity, emotional distress, and reduced quality of life. Calculating these damages accurately requires a thorough understanding of both short-term and long-term impacts. Many individuals underestimate the value of their claims by focusing only on current expenses. A comprehensive evaluation considers how the injury affects daily life, work, and personal relationships. This broader perspective supports stronger settlement outcomes.


Common Challenges in Injury Claims

Personal injury claims can involve challenges such as disputed liability, insufficient evidence, or low settlement offers. In some cases, multiple parties may share responsibility, adding complexity to the process. Navigating these issues without proper knowledge can be frustrating. Access to educational resources and structured guidance can help individuals anticipate obstacles and respond effectively. Understanding common tactics used by opposing parties empowers claimants to protect their interests.

Making Informed Settlement Decisions

Accepting a settlement is a major decision that can affect long-term financial stability. Once a settlement is accepted, additional compensation is typically not available. Understanding the full scope of damages before agreeing to any offer is essential. Taking the time to review settlement options, calculate future costs, and assess personal recovery progress can lead to more satisfactory outcomes. Informed decision-making reduces the likelihood of regret later.
